视频1 视频21 视频41 视频61 视频文章1 视频文章21 视频文章41 视频文章61 推荐1 推荐3 推荐5 推荐7 推荐9 推荐11 推荐13 推荐15 推荐17 推荐19 推荐21 推荐23 推荐25 推荐27 推荐29 推荐31 推荐33 推荐35 推荐37 推荐39 推荐41 推荐43 推荐45 推荐47 推荐49 关键词1 关键词101 关键词201 关键词301 关键词401 关键词501 关键词601 关键词701 关键词801 关键词901 关键词1001 关键词1101 关键词1201 关键词1301 关键词1401 关键词1501 关键词1601 关键词1701 关键词1801 关键词1901 视频扩展1 视频扩展6 视频扩展11 视频扩展16 文章1 文章201 文章401 文章601 文章801 文章1001 资讯1 资讯501 资讯1001 资讯1501 标签1 标签501 标签1001 关键词1 关键词501 关键词1001 关键词1501 专题2001
ANSYS命令介绍:FLST、FITEM和NGEN
2025-09-30 19:47:40 责编:小OO
文档
ANSYS命令介绍:FLST、FITEM和NGEN

FLST 和 FITEM 是在 GUI 方式中,为某一命令选择操作实体时产生的,反映在 log 文件中是一条 FLST 命令,跟着一条或几条 FITEM 命令,再跟着一条带有一个 P51X 的操作命令; 或者是一条 FLST 命令和若干条 FITEM 命令,跟着一条 FLST 命令和若干条 FITEM 命令,再跟着一条带有两个 P51X 的操作命令。 

根据 ANSYS 的帮助文件,对 FLST 和 FITEM 的用法说明如下: 

1 .FLST 命令   

FLST, NFIELD, NARG, TYPE, Otype, LENG  

其中各参数说明如下:   

NFIELD——所选择实体对应操作命令的第几个参数 (field),注意操作命令的第一个域是命令本身,因此 NFIELD=2,表示是命令的第1个参数; NFIELD=3,表示是命令的第2个参数.....等。

NARG——后续列表中的项数 (即后续 FITEM 命令行数) 

TYPE——所选择的实体类型,定义为:         

1 - 节点编号;   

2 - 单元编号;   

3 - Keypoint 编号;   

4 - Line 编号;   

5 - Area 编号;         

6 - Volume 编号;   

7 - Trace points; 

8 - 总体直角坐标系中的坐标值; 

9 - 屏幕坐标选择 (在屏幕 X, Y 坐标中,值 (-1 to 1))  

Otype——数据排列方式,有两种方式: 

NOOR——数据是无序的 (默认); 

ORDER——数据是个有序的表 (例如对于 E,P51X 和 A,P51X 命令,其中数据的顺序与用 pick 方式选择时的顺序一致)。 

LENG—— 数据表长度 (后续 FITEM 命令的个数。如果 Otype = NOOR,LENG 应等于 NARG) 

    

2 .FITEM 命令  

FITEM, NFIELD, ITEM, ITEMY, ITEMZ 

其中各参数说明如下: 

NFIELD——所选择实体对应操作命令的第几个参数 (field),注意操作命令的第一个域是命令本身,因此 NFIELD=2,表示是命令的第1个参数; NFIELD=3,表示是命令的第2个参数;等。 

ITEM——所选择实体的编号;负值表示它与上一个 FITEM 组成一个范围,例如相连两个 FITEM 的 ITEM 值分别为 4 和 -8,则表示 4,5,6,7,8 全被选中。 

ITEMY, ITEMZ——当所选实体为坐标值时,分别为 Y 和 Z 坐标,此时 ITEM 为 X 坐标。 

 注意:对于给定的实体类型,如果 ITEM 的值大于该类实体的最大值,可能导致不可预料的后果。

例如:

/TITLE,2D SHAPE OPTIMIZATION EXAMPLE 

/PREP7 

ANTYPE,STATIC 

ET,1,PLANE82 

KEYOPT,1,3,3 

R,1,1 

MP,EX,1,210000 

MP,NUXY,1,0.3 

MP,DENS,1,1 

!INPUT KEYPOINTS 

K,1,1560.000000,320.000000,0.000000 

K,2,1540.000000,300.000000,0.000000 

K,3,1500.000000,300.000000,0.000000 

K,4,1439.992000,279.996700,0.000000 

K,5,1160.041000,280.005000,0.000000 

K,6,920.000500,279.997500,0.000000 

K,7,699.9700,280.015100,0.000000 

K,8,600.006800,300.005700,0.000000 

K,9,460.003500,299.998500,0.000000 

K,10,400.000400,319.999800,0.000000 

K,11,360.000000,360.000000,0.000000 

K,12,0.000000,0.000000,0.000000 

K,13,360.000000,720.000000,0.000000 

K,14,360.000000,0.000000,0.000000 

K,15,0.000000,720.000000,0.000000 

K,16,1560.000000,0.000000,0.000000 

K,17,1920.000000,0.000000,0.000000 

K,18,1920.000000,360.000000,0.000000 

K,19,1560.000000,360.000000,0.000000 

flst,2,11,3,orde,2

FITEM,2,1 

FITEM,2,-11 

SPLINE,P51X 

FLST - - 选择结果用于后续命令的第 2 个域,共 11 个实体,实体类型为关键点编号,共有2行 FITEM 命令;

接着 2个 FITEM 命令选择了关键点 :1~11

最后是样条曲线(SPLINE)命令,所选的11个关键点以 P51X 代表,位于SPLINE 命令的第2个域.

NGEN,ITIME,INC,NODE1,NODE2,NINC,DX,DY,DZ,SPACE

是一个节点复制命令,

它是将一组节点在现有坐标系统下复制到其它位置。

ITIME: 复制的次数,包含自己本身。

INC: 每次复制节点时节点号码的增加量。

NODE1,NODE2,NINC: 选取要复制的节点,即要对哪些节点进行复

制。

DX,DY,DZ: 每次复制时在现有坐标系统下,几何位置的改变量。

SPACE:间距比,是最后一个尺寸和第一个尺寸的比值。

很少有人知道的ANSYS的几个实用用法

在实用ansys的过程中,总结出两个实用功能,拿出来跟大家分享

1、ANSYS的UNDO功能,多数人都认为ansys没有undo功能。其实这个功能一直就存在,只是菜鸟们不知道而已,ansys有入门水平的使用者肯定都知道:在安装目录\apdl\\start80.ans(8.0版,其他版本相应数值变化),后面加上两行命令

/undo,on$*abbr,undo,undo.启动ansys以后就会出现一个undo的快捷工具

2、喜欢用apdl的朋友可能会碰到这么一个麻烦:就是当运算量较大的时候不知道什么算完,要是电脑能算完后自动关机就好了。最近我就为这个问题伤了不少脑筋,有个项目运算量非常大,我在自己家的电脑上足足算了一个多星期,我白天上班,用下面的命令实现了运算完成后电脑自动关机,等我某天发现了再来处理结果。(绝对原创)

在apdl程序的最后加上如下命令:*cfopen,autoshutdown,,new

*vwrite,

('shutdown -s -f -t 60 -c "ANSYS运算完毕,即将关机!——qflut"') 

*cfclose

/syp,autoshutdown.bat

3、从ansys9开始软件部分命令开始支持中文了,如ask,multpro等下载本文

显示全文
专题